With #1003 it will be possible to disable team und namespace creation by users.

Then as an admin I have to do the following:

  1. create a team (but not in the admin tab but in the normal teams tab, which itself is a bit annoying, since I want to do an admin task)
  2. add a new member as team owner
  3. remove myself as team member

Wouldn't it be better to create a team w/o having the admin added as first team owner (effectively omitting step 3)?
Wouldn't it be better to put admin's tasks team creation and namespace creation under the admin tab and there as an option while displaying the list of teams and namespaces?
